#ifdef HAVE_CONFIG_H
#include <config.h>
#endif

#include <cfloat>

#include "floatDET.h"
#include "lo-mappers.h"
#include "lo-math.h"

bool
FloatDET::value_will_overflow (void) const
{
  return base2
    ? (e2 + 1 > xlog2 (FLT_MAX) ? 1 : 0)
    : (e10 + 1 > log10 (FLT_MAX) ? 1 : 0);
}

bool
FloatDET::value_will_underflow (void) const
{
  return base2
    ? (e2 - 1 < xlog2 (FLT_MIN) ? 1 : 0)
    : (e10 - 1 < log10 (FLT_MIN) ? 1 : 0);
}

void
FloatDET::initialize10 (void)
{
  if (c2 != 0.0)
    {
      float etmp = e2 / xlog2 (static_cast<float>(10));
      e10 = static_cast<int> (xround (etmp));
      etmp -= e10;
      c10 = c2 * powf (10.0, etmp);
    }
}

void
FloatDET::initialize2 (void)
{
  if (c10 != 0.0)
    {
      float etmp = e10 / log10 (2.0);
      e2 = static_cast<int> (xround (etmp));
      etmp -= e2;
      c2 = c10 * xexp2 (etmp);
    }
}

float
FloatDET::value (void) const
{
  return base2 ? c2 * xexp2 (static_cast<float>(e2)) : c10 * powf (10.0, e10);
}
